About this earthquake

On March 14, 2025 at 22:58 UTC, a magnitude M4.3 earthquake occurred near 184 km NNW of Sola, Vanuatu. The hypocenter lay relatively close to the surface at around 67 km, increasing how strongly it was felt. Tremors of this size are distinctly felt and can occasionally cause light damage.

The event was recorded by USGS.
